Here’s how to integrate Religious effectively into your creative workflow:- Test contrast and readability across devices and backgrounds—especially when pairing with photography or gradients.
- Limit usage to high-impact areas like headlines, quotes, or signature elements to preserve its impact and avoid visual fatigue.
- Pair intentionally: complement its warmth with structured sans-serifs (e.g., Inter, Montserrat) or neutral serifs (e.g., Lora, Playfair Display) for balance.
- Respect brand consistency: ensure its tone aligns with audience expectations—ideal for empathetic, lifestyle-driven, or community-focused messaging.
